Riktningsegenskaperna
Riktningsegenskaperna, a Swedish term translating to "directional properties," refers to the characteristics of a material or phenomenon that vary depending on the direction of observation or measurement. These properties are fundamental in understanding anisotropic materials, where the internal structure dictates differing physical or mechanical responses along different axes. For instance, wood exhibits distinct strength and elasticity parallel to the grain compared to perpendicular to it. This anisotropy arises from the aligned cellulose fibers within the wood.
